Pathways to being an Economically Empowered Entrepreneur Workshop

learn how to apply financial literacy strategies as building blocks to grow your business into a viable economic center!

This educational presentation will provide valuable insights and understanding to participants on the essential components of financial literacy in business.

The topics covered will include the crucial aspects of business financial literacy, such as understanding cash flow and managing it effectively, as well as establishing and maintaining strong business credit. These building blocks are crucial for entrepreneurs and small business owners in creating a financially stable and sustainable business. Participants will leave this presentation with a solid foundation for making informed financial decisions that will drive success for their business.

About the speaker

Devin Stubblefield is a training consultant, certified financial education instructor and financial coach whose reach expands all around the United States. He currently is a member of the ICF Team that provides training and technical assistance on behalf of the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au (CFPB). Through this work, he co-facilitates financial empowerment projects with national faith-based organizations. Devin is also involved in Racial Economic Equity initiatives that are aimed at providing financial coaching and financial empowerment training to BIPOC business owners.
